Going to be building a 16s6p pack for an upcoming build.
I want the pack to be able to to 120A continuous, 180A burst.

They will be mounted in a 3d printed spacer like this:

This is my preliminary layout.
Every 6 cells is a p-group.
Black stripes are 0.2 x 20mm nickel strip.
Double black means 0.3 x 20mm nickel strip.

According to Conductor Current Ratings [SRO] this should be fine, feedback about nickel and p-group layout would be appreciated.

what is the point of the holes in the nickel?

The slot prevents a straight electrical path between the two welding electrodes, and thus forces the full weld current to go down into the cell and back up, rather than just going across though the nickel strip.
Makes for more consistent welds with better penetration for a given power setting.

(Obviously this only works if you put your electrodes on opposite sides, straddling the slot.)
